chore: add pre-commit

This commit was merged in pull request #325.
This commit is contained in:
2024-08-04 19:02:10 +01:00
parent ed973162b6
commit 14d7cecc55
12 changed files with 107 additions and 31 deletions

40
.github/renovate.json vendored
View File

@@ -1,26 +1,42 @@
{
"extends": ["config:base"],
"platformCommit": true,
"dependencyDashboardAutoclose": true,
"assignAutomerge": true,
"assigneesFromCodeOwners": true,
"rebaseWhen": "behind-base-branch",
"rollbackPrs": true,
"labels": ["dependencies"],
"dependencyDashboardAutoclose": true,
"extends": [
"config:base"
],
"labels": [
"dependencies"
],
"packageRules": [
{
"matchPackagePatterns": ["black", "pylint"],
"labels": ["linting"]
"labels": [
"linting"
],
"matchPackagePatterns": [
"black",
"pylint"
]
},
{
"matchPackagePatterns": ["coverage", "pytest"],
"labels": ["unit-tests"]
"labels": [
"unit-tests"
],
"matchPackagePatterns": [
"coverage",
"pytest"
]
}
],
"platformCommit": true,
"rebaseWhen": "behind-base-branch",
"rollbackPrs": true,
"vulnerabilityAlerts": {
"enabled": true,
"labels": ["security"],
"commitMessagePrefix": "[SECURITY] ",
"enabled": true,
"labels": [
"security"
],
"prCreation": "immediate"
}
}